Deadline for Manuscripts – Thursday, Dec. 18th

Manuscripts for our upcoming workshop scheduled for Saturday, December 27th from 2pm – 4pm are due this coming Thursday, December 18th by 5:00 pm.

Important information about submitting a manuscript:

  • First come, first serve.  Presently there are none in queue.
  • Check your manuscript to ensure it is free of any viruses before you send it in.
  • No more than 10 pages, please (plays and screenplays max. is 20 pages).
  • Formatted as follows:
  • 10 – 12pt Serif font (Courier, Times New Roman)
  • 1" margins all around
  • 1 1/2 – double spaced
  • No title page (please be considerate of your fellow writers who are printing these out at their own expense)
  • Name, title of piece and contact information (phone or email) on top of first page
  • Please number your pages
  • Saved in (listed in order of preference): *.doc, *.txt/*.rtf, *.PDF
  • Please note that the aforementioned files may be read by downloading free readers.  If you require more information, please leave a comment with a current, valid email address (never posted) and someone will respond to you shortly.
  • If you are unable to save your document in the aforementioned formats, you may alternatively bring enough copies to the next meeting for distribution and have it workshopped the following session in January, 2009.  For a head count, please leave a comment with a current, valid email address.
  • Email the manuscript to Kathie Leung (if you do not have this information, you are not considered a member in good standing and therefore are not eligible to submit a manuscript.)  You are, however, welcome to attend our session as a guest and decide on whether you would like to become a member in good standing.
  • For faster processing, please include "CWG Your Name MS Date of Workshop in the subject line.  (Example: CWG Kathie Leung MS 12.27.08)
    • If there is anything in particular you would like to pass along to the readers, please include that into the body of the email. 
  • Once you have emailed your manuscript, please check your email to ensure it has been received and there weren’t any problems opening the document.  If you fail to respond to a notice there was a problem, your piece may be moved down in the order it was received and could potentially be set aside for a later workshop date.  It is your responsibility to check on the document’s status.

    Reminder: Manuscripts Due

    Just a reminder to all Chico Writer’s Group members that manuscripts are due by noon Saturday, September 13th for our Sunday, September 21st meeting. 

    Manuscripts should be emailed to ‘Kathie dot blog at gmail dot com’ in (listed in order of preference) *.doc, *.txt/*.rtf, or *.pdf format (note: you can download an Adobe Document Reader free by going to adobe.com). 

    If there is anything in particular you wish the group to look for or would prefer not to have commented upon, please include that in the body of your email. 

    Manuscript Formatting:

    • Include the author’s name, date of the critique and include page numbers whenever possible. 
    • Use a serif font such as Times New Roman or Courier (helps differentiate between lower case L’s and uppercase i’s).
    • Be no more than 10 pages (screenplays and plays may be longer) in length.
    • Double space when able (preferred as it allows the critiquers to make comments).

    The Lead Critiquers will be assigned when the manuscripts are forwarded to all members.  If you are not planning to attend or there’s a possibility you won’t be able to attend the entire meeting, please make sure you notify Kathie immediately so as to prevent confusion when the leads are assigned.  Only members in good standing are eligible for lead critique slots.

    Member in Good Standing: A member whom has regularly attended meetings and has participated in the critique portion of the workshop.
